A production-grade, collaborative software engineering assistant built for the AI Agents: Intensive Vibe Coding Capstone Project (Freestyle Track).
AgentForge deploys a network of five specialized AI agents that review, critique, and co-develop software requirements. It showcases real-time agent coordination, OWASP-based security audits, an automated MCP static analysis tool, and a critique-and-refine loop — outputting a fully tested and documented codebase from a plain-English requirement.

- Multi-Agent Orchestration: Autonomous, sequential agent pipelines coordinating through shared execution memory.
- Critique & Refinement Loop: The Code Generator updates its initial codebase in response to reviews from the Security and Architecture agents.
- Real-time Stream Pipeline: Built with Server-Sent Events (SSE) to stream live progress from individual agents straight to a modern, dark-themed dashboard.
- OWASP-based Audits: The Security Agent grades code against key secure coding criteria and vulnerability lists.
- Interactive Suggestion Cards: Quick-start templates to test the system immediately on standard scenarios.

This project applies and strictly implements the core requirements for the Kaggle Capstone Project:
| Requirement | Implementation Evidence in Codebase |
|---|---|
| Agent / Multi-agent system (ADK) | Implemented in lib/agents.js & lib/orchestrator.js. Includes a BaseAgent class handling API fallbacks and 5 specialized agents (CodeGen, Security, Architect, Test, Doc) operating in a coordinated critique loop. |
| MCP Server | Implemented in mcp_server.js & lib/mcp.js. A compliant Model Context Protocol server communicating over stdio via JSON-RPC 2.0. Exposes a check_code_quality tool that runs as a child process to perform static analysis. |
| Security features | Implemented in SecurityAgent & mcp_server.js. Code is evaluated against OWASP Top 10. The MCP tool actively scans for eval(), hardcoded secrets, and SQL injection patterns. Environment variables are strictly enforced. |
| Deployability | Implemented in pages/api/generate.js. A Vercel-ready Next.js app. Configured with "X-Accel-Buffering": "no" to ensure Server-Sent Events (SSE) stream perfectly through Vercel's edge proxies. |

- No API Keys in Source Code: The application strictly reads the Gemini API key via secure backend environment variables (
process.env.GEMINI_API_KEY). Keys are validated for correct format before any LLM call is made. - Input Sanitization: User requirements are enclosed inside strict, structured prompts, preventing agents from executing malicious or injected instructions.
- MCP Static Analysis: Every generated code block is scanned by the MCP server for
eval()usage, hardcoded secrets, and SQL injection patterns before LLM-based review begins.
